Whispers of the Abandoned Asylum

In the heart of the desolate hills of rural Pennsylvania, there stood an old, abandoned asylum, its once imposing structure now a shell of its former glory. The town of Eldridge had whispered tales of the asylum's haunting history, but few dared to approach it. That was until the arrival of three investigative journalists, seeking the truth behind the enigmatic and chilling legends that surrounded it.

Eva, a seasoned reporter with a penchant for the supernatural, had been intrigued by the Eldridge Asylum since her childhood. The other two, Alex, a tech-savvy videographer, and Sam, a skeptical historian, had joined her for the adventure. Their mission: to document the haunting, or to debunk the stories as mere folklore.

As they ventured deeper into the dilapidated corridors, the air grew colder. The echoes of their footsteps seemed to bounce off the hollow walls, amplifying the silence. The team had brought along an array of recording devices and a special app that allowed them to capture spirits.

Their first discovery came in the form of an old, faded photograph, lying face-up on a table in the reception area. The image showed a group of doctors and nurses, standing proudly with their arms around the facility's founding head. The dates on the picture revealed it was taken just before the asylum's closure.

As they moved on, Alex's camera picked up a strange flicker, almost imperceptible to the human eye. Sam, the historian, mused that perhaps it was just the light reflecting off dust motes in the air.

Eva had her own theories, though. She felt a strange presence, as if someone was watching them. Her skin tingled with a sense of dread, a feeling that grew stronger as they delved deeper into the maze of rooms.

They soon reached the psychiatric ward, where the air seemed to carry the scent of despair. Sam's flashlight flickered as he passed through the broken windows. "Check this out," he whispered, holding up his phone, showing them a distorted reflection of their own faces.

Alex, always the practical one, tried to rationalize the incident. "It's just a reflection," he said, but his voice lacked conviction.

Eva had an idea. "Let's set up the app to capture the room. If there's anything out there, it'll show up on the recording."

As they prepared the app, a sudden chill washed over them. A ghostly figure, shrouded in white, appeared at the end of the corridor. The team exchanged glances, their hearts pounding. Eva stepped forward, her eyes locked on the specter.

"Who are you?" she called out, her voice steady despite the fear that gripped her.

The figure stepped closer, the image on the app flickering with a strange, ethereal glow. Then, the screen went blank, the device dead.

Alex tried to restart the camera, but it wouldn't turn on. The room fell silent, save for the sound of their rapid breathing. Sam's flashlight flickered again, this time more dramatically, casting eerie shadows across the walls.

Suddenly, a voice echoed through the room, chilling them to the bone. "I am here," it said, "to help you."

The voice was not of a man or woman, but a strange, haunting melody that seemed to come from everywhere at once. Eva felt a strange connection to the voice, as if it were calling to her soul.

"We are not alone," the voice continued. "We have been here for much longer than you can imagine."

The team exchanged glances, their faces pale. The voice paused, and then a door creaked open. A shadowy figure emerged, this time visible to their eyes. It was a woman, her face obscured by a white mask. Her eyes, however, were bright and alive, filled with a sense of sorrow.

"I am the spirit of Dr. Elizabeth Blackwood," she said. "I was once the head of this facility, and I have watched over it since the day it closed. I know your mission, and I can help you."

Eva, Alex, and Sam exchanged looks of disbelief. The woman's words were not those of a ghost, but of a living person. They followed her as she led them to a small, cluttered office. Inside, there were papers scattered on the desk, and a large, ornate mirror stood against the wall.

Dr. Blackwood approached the mirror and touched it. The glass trembled, and then it shattered, revealing a hidden room behind it. The room was filled with old medical equipment and boxes of photographs, some of which depicted patients and staff from the asylum's heyday.

"This is where I kept the records," Dr. Blackwood said. "There are stories here, stories that the town of Eldridge never knew."

The team spent the next several hours poring over the documents. They discovered that the asylum had been involved in unethical experiments and cruel treatments of patients. Many of those patients had been driven to madness and despair, and some had died as a result of the treatments.

The revelation was shocking, and it led to a series of revelations about the true nature of the hauntings. It became clear that the spirits of the patients and staff were trapped in the asylum, their spirits unable to find peace until the truth was revealed.

The team decided to expose the dark secrets of the Eldridge Asylum to the world, hoping to bring closure to the spirits that had been held captive for so long. As they worked on their documentary, they found that the spirits began to fade away, their presence becoming less intense with each passing day.

In the end, the truth of the Eldridge Asylum was finally uncovered, and the spirits were able to find peace. The team had not only exposed the dark history of the facility but also helped to set the spirits free from their eternal imprisonment.

The experience had changed the team's lives forever. Eva had a newfound respect for the supernatural, while Alex and Sam had learned to look beyond the surface of things. As they drove away from the abandoned asylum, they knew that they had witnessed something extraordinary, a haunting that had brought them face-to-face with the echoes of the unknown.
